Morpeth Train Station is equipped to meet the needs of any traveler. Open from Monday to Friday between 06:30 and 17:30, and Saturdays until 13:00, the ticket office provides ample opportunity for purchasing tickets. For convenience, ticket machines are available and include features to aid accessibility. The station supports smartcard issuance and allows for online ticket collection, although it’s worth noting that there aren’t any smartcard validators at the site.
Travelers requiring assistance can benefit from a variety of services. Staff assistance is available during ticket office hours or via a helpline outside these times. The station features step-free access, ensuring easy navigation for all passengers, and additional amenities such as an induction loop and ramp access to trains cater to enhanced mobility needs. Unfortunately, facilities such as waiting rooms and refreshment conveniences are lacking, with no accessible toilets or lounge areas.
When it comes to onward travel, Morpeth Train Station does not disappoint. With a taxi rank located next to the booking office, getting to your next destination is straightforward. Should you prefer public transport, there’s a bus service with a convenient turning point by platform 1. Rail replacement services are also accessible from the station front, providing additional peace of mind should you need it. While cycle hire is not available directly at the station, those who bring their bicycles can use the secure cycle facilities provided.

Despite its small size, Pannal Station is equipped with essential facilities. While you won't find a traditional ticket office, ticket machines are available and can be used to collect tickets purchased online. There are induction loops in place to assist those with hearing impairments, ensuring a supportive environment for passengers with accessibility needs. While step-free access is available to the platforms, be aware that transitioning from one platform to another could be challenging without assistance. Venturing beyond Pannal Station is convenient with several onward travel options. Bus services are accessible from nearby stops, linking travelers with greater Harrogate and surrounding towns. For those times when train services are disrupted, rail replacement services are efficiently managed with pick-up and drop-off points outside the station.
